The Power of Spices: Enhancing Flavor and Health



Many people take pleasure in the vivid flavors of Indian food, the real power of its seasonings prolongs beyond taste, supplying a myriad of wellness benefits. Seasonings such as ginger, cumin, and turmeric extract are renowned for their medicinal homes. Turmeric extract, rich in curcumin, is commemorated for its antioxidant and anti-inflammatory effects, possibly helping in the avoidance of persistent conditions. Cumin is known to support digestion and improve metabolic process, while ginger works as a natural remedy for nausea or vomiting and digestive discomfort.


The existence of flavors like black pepper can enhance the bioavailability of nutrients, making them more accessible to the body. Integrating these seasonings into meals not only improves taste but also adds to total health and wellness and wellness. The varied series of flavors located in Indian cuisine exhibits a holistic strategy to nourishment, stressing the relevance of flavor and health in a healthy diet.

Improving Digestion: The Function of Fermented Foods



When considering methods to boost digestive system health and wellness, the unification of fermented foods becomes a substantial approach. In Indian cuisine, foods such as dosa, idli, and yogurt are prime examples of fermentation, which plays a critical duty in promoting intestine health and wellness. These foods are her comment is here rich in probiotics, valuable germs that aid in food digestion by breaking down complicated carbohydrates and boosting nutrient absorption.


The usage of fermented foods can additionally ease usual digestive problems, including bloating and irregular bowel movements. The live cultures present in these foods assist keep a well balanced gut microbiome, which is vital for peak digestive feature. Reinforcing Resistance: Standard Treatments and Superfoods



While many look for reliable ways to strengthen their immune systems, traditional Indian remedies and superfoods use a wide range of alternatives rooted in centuries of culinary knowledge. Active ingredients such as garlic, turmeric, and ginger are celebrated for their ant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ory residential or commercial properties. Turmeric extract, abundant in curcumin, is understood to improve immune feature and decrease the risk of infections. Ginger aids in digestion and is also reliable in combating colds and flu.


Additionally, foods like amla (Indian gooseberry) offer as potent resources of vitamin C, further increasing immunity. Seasonings such as black pepper more and cumin not only boost flavor yet also support the body's defense mechanisms. Taking in a diet rich in these superfoods, combined with standard remedies like natural teas and soups, can aid strengthen the immune system and advertise overall health and wellness. Just how Do I Store Surplus Indian Food Securely?



Surplus Indian food must be cooled to room temperature level, then saved in impermeable containers. It can be cooled for up to four days or frozen for several months, making certain secure usage and protecting flavor.
